Public Administration, Provincial Councils and Local Government Minister Dr. Chandana Abayaratne says that steps are being taken to provide benefits to retired public servants who did not receive salary increases in the 2025 budget.

He made these remarks while addressing the National Retirement Day 2025 celebration organized by the Department of Pensions under the theme “A Healthy, Happy and Energetic Life.”

The minister said there are over 700,000 retirees in the country and acknowledged that many of them continue to face various challenges.

“We meet regularly with retiree organizations, the Deputy Minister, Secretary, and Director General to discuss and identify their issues. There may still be problems we haven’t fully recognized, but the government is committed to fulfilling its responsibility to resolve them,” he stated.

The event featured a variety of programs, including local and Western medical camps, health awareness lectures, cultural performances by renowned artists, and the distribution of special gifts to retirees.
